步骤1:确定字符串格式 首先,你需要确定你的字符串的日期格式。例如,如果你的字符串是“2023-03-15”,那么它的格式就是“%Y-%m-%d”。 步骤2:使用STR_TO_DATE()函数转换字符串 接下来,你可以使用STR_TO_DATE()函数将字符串转换为日期类型。以下是相应的代码: SELECTSTR_TO_DATE('2023-03-15','%Y-%m-%...
首先,我们需要使用MySQL的内置函数STR_TO_DATE将字符串转换为日期。这个函数的语法如下: SELECTSTR_TO_DATE('字符串','日期格式'); 1. '字符串’是要转换的字符串 '日期格式’是字符串的日期格式 Step 2: 指定日期格式 在使用STR_TO_DATE函数时,需要指定字符串的日期格式。MySQL支持的日期格式包括yyyy-mm-dd...
1 首先连接上数据库,并且建立一张数据库表,表中有一个value字段,格式为varchar 2 表中存在上面三种格式的字符串,我们去修改格式会发现可以直接修改成功,mysql可以自动帮我们转换 3 那么假如我们里面存了时间戳呢,如下:4 这个时候再去直接修改格式类型就会提示报错了 5 这时候我们就需要把时间戳转换一下,可以...
可以使用str_to_date函数,该函数可以将字符串转换为日期类型,具体语法如下: str_to_date(string,format) 其中string为要转换的字符串,format为转换的格式,比如: str_to_date('2020-05-20','%Y-%m-%d') 上述语句将字符串2020-05-20转换为mysql date类型,其中%Y表示4位数的年份,%m表示2位数的月份,%d表示2位...
DATE_FORMA (date, format) 根据格式串format 格式化日期或日期和时间值date,返回结果串。可用DATE_FORMAT( ) 来格式化DATE 或DATETIME 值,以便得到所希望的格式。根据format字符串格式化date值: %S, %s 两位数字形式的秒( 00,01, . . ., 59) %i 两位数字形式的分( 00,01, . . ., 59) ...
Date.parse('June 16, 2009')这样本来可以,但我的字符串没日。。。只有年月。。 问题补充:To Hooopo,谢谢你的耐心解答! 但是我最终要将这个字段插入到mysql,但"2009-06"这的格式无法插入!唉。。。遇到这种需求恼火啊!! 要求就是要将诸如 December 2008,July 2009这样格式的字符串转环卫日期类型插入到mysql!
连接MySQL8的时候 用的jar是 8.0的所以带serverTimezone 如果serverTimezone=GMT 时间是不对的 还有在数据库查询语句的时候 实体类会报错 报错是因为字段为关键字 要带' ' 单引号 Java CST类型时间转换,String字符串转date时间类型 String date = "Thu Aug 27 18:05:49 CST 2015"; ...
trrq='2020-02-2' 这个是字符串 b = datetime.date(*map(int,trrq.split('-'))) 转为date类型 cxtrst=cxtr.objects.filter(trrq=b) trrq这个字段在mysql数据库中是d...
用户输入一个日期作为string,但我需要将其插入到datatype的数据库列中DATE. 我就是这样定义我的start...